Contact Us
Saving...
101 Corporate Woods Parkway Vernon Hills,
IL 60061
United States of America
- http://www.elomausa.com
- Phone: 844-356-6287
Brands
- COMPACT PRO
- Genius MTâ„¢
- Multimaxâ„¢
Product Categories
Collateral
Notes
Create or Log in to My Show Planner to add notes.